Service Tax - Renting of Immovable Property - 50% paid by service recipient as directed by Supreme Court - Balance recovery stayed - CESTAT

AS per the Supreme Court judgement in Retailers Association of India vs UOI - , the Members of the Association were directed to deposit 50% of the arrears towards tax dues in three instalments and provide surety for the balance 50%.

In this case, the Department confirmed the demand on the service provider in spite of the fact that the tenant had already paid the 50% tax and provided surety for 50% as directed by the Supreme Court.

The CESTAT noted that the lessee has followed the Supreme Court judgement and so the assesse has made out a strong case for waiver of pre-deposit. The Tribunal waived pre-deposit and stayed recovery till disposal of the appeal.
